Exploring Functional Structure and Variation of Italian Carbon Emissions

  • Pierdomenico Duttilo,
  • Tonio Di Battista

摘要

This work explores carbon emissions from electricity generation in Italy between 2021 and 2023 using functional data analysis. Daily emission profiles are constructed from hourly data using Fourier basis functions. The analysis covers both the national level and the electricity market zones, highlighting key differences in emission levels and variability. In addition, the functional principal component analysis is applied to find the main patterns of variation, the first two components explaining more than 96% of the total variability in Italian emissions. This study provides valuable information to support energy policies and emission reduction strategies.
